TELUS, I think your main focus should be on picture quality with this new platform. Your current offering both HD and 4K is definitely limited on bitrate (and sometimes framerate - I experienced dropped frames during the playoffs)... I have my android box hooked up via Gigabit ethernet so it's not my network.
It's very easy to see when comparing and live broadcast channels vs watching something via the Netflix app (be that HD or 4K on the same android box). The effect of poor video bitrate is further exacerbated with the advent of TV manufactures offering larger screens, at higher resolutions (even though they try use fancy techniques to try "up-scale"). The problem is only going to get worse, and your efforts in picture quality should be top on your list.
